Главная страница
    Top.Mail.Ru    Яндекс.Метрика
Форум: "Базы";
Текущий архив: 2004.05.16;
Скачать: [xml.tar.bz2];

Вниз

Соединение с MS-SQL2000 из консольного приложения   Найти похожие ветки 

 
SergeyV   (2004-04-18 01:43) [0]

Необходимо реализовать работу с базой из консольного приложения.
сервер, база, логин и пароль задаются в качестве параметров.

Не знаю как соединиться. Я привык работать с компонентами, но формы нет куда ставить тот-же ADOConnection не знаю.

подскажите пожалуйста как быть. Как соединиться?
Если можно то пример кода соединения.


 
sniknik ©   (2004-04-18 02:05) [1]

для примера ADOConnection:= TADOConnection.Create(nil);
и так для каждого компонента, параметры что задавал визуально задавай присваиванием после создания.


 
sniknik ©   (2004-04-18 02:08) [2]

чуть не забыл.
CoInitialize(nil);
до всех действий и
CoUnInitialize();
после, обязательно.


 
SergeyV   (2004-04-18 02:54) [3]

Вроде разобрался.
Все заработало.
Вот только что это CoInitialize(nil);
Вроде не свойство и не метод, но и не функция.
В общем ошибка у меня на этом месте но и без этого все работает. Что это, как использовать и для чего это нужно?


 
Polevi ©   (2004-04-18 10:32) [4]

ф-ия, см. Win32 help


 
sniknik ©   (2004-04-18 10:46) [5]

> В общем ошибка у меня на этом месте но и без этого все работает.
если работает значит поключен модуль в котором оно вызывается (не помню точно какой)


 
Anatoly Podgoretsky ©   (2004-04-18 10:58) [6]

The CoInitialize function initializes the Component Object Model(COM) library

Так что ты промахнулся - функция все таки



Страницы: 1 вся ветка

Форум: "Базы";
Текущий архив: 2004.05.16;
Скачать: [xml.tar.bz2];

Наверх




Память: 0.45 MB
Время: 0.036 c
14-1082838560
Thor
2004-04-25 00:29
2004.05.16
металлоискатели все стран....


3-1082092566
Litr
2004-04-16 09:16
2004.05.16
Изменение данных


14-1082977640
Малой
2004-04-26 15:07
2004.05.16
Приветствие


3-1082163141
juiceman
2004-04-17 04:52
2004.05.16
Microsoft SQL Server & Oracle


3-1082485263
Igoro4ek
2004-04-20 22:21
2004.05.16
Ошибка при создании таблицы





Afrikaans Albanian Arabic Armenian Azerbaijani Basque Belarusian Bulgarian Catalan Chinese (Simplified) Chinese (Traditional) Croatian Czech Danish Dutch English Estonian Filipino Finnish French
Galician Georgian German Greek Haitian Creole Hebrew Hindi Hungarian Icelandic Indonesian Irish Italian Japanese Korean Latvian Lithuanian Macedonian Malay Maltese Norwegian
Persian Polish Portuguese Romanian Russian Serbian Slovak Slovenian Spanish Swahili Swedish Thai Turkish Ukrainian Urdu Vietnamese Welsh Yiddish Bengali Bosnian
Cebuano Esperanto Gujarati Hausa Hmong Igbo Javanese Kannada Khmer Lao Latin Maori Marathi Mongolian Nepali Punjabi Somali Tamil Telugu Yoruba
Zulu
Английский Французский Немецкий Итальянский Португальский Русский Испанский